(now developed by Autodesk as PowerMill) is a professional, high-end CAM (Computer-Aided Manufacturing) solution specifically designed for complex 3- to 5-axis CNC machining. Released as part of the v10 generation, this version represented a significant leap in toolpath calculation speed, multi-threading optimization, and advanced machining strategies for mold, tool, die, and precision component manufacturers.
